Music of Kenneth Anger's "Puce Moment"



The two song soundtracking this Kenneth Anger short film have always been on my mind and today I woke up with nothing to do and suddenly had an urge to sit and and figure them out. This post on WFMU's Beware of the Blog has the titles "Leaving My Old Life Behind" and "I'm a Hermit" but little else other than what the credits say, that the music was made by Jonathan Halper. Apparently there is no information on Mr. Halper and the only opinions are that he either died young, renunciated in the early 70s to become a Tibetan monk, or was actually a ghost name for John Lennon and George Harrison. On WFMU's blog someone says "HE AT ONE POINT HAD A BAND CALLED DEVOLUTION,CIRCA 1969-1970.AND PLAYED IN MENTAL HOSPITALS ETC IN THE EDINBURGH AREA OF SCOTLAND." So who knows? The fact is that these songs kick total ass and he's how to play them:

Adam Bruneau - Puce Moment Songs. I made this awesome lo-fi computer psychedelic cover yesterday after figuring out all the chords. There's nothing but guitar and omnichord and my voice but it sounds really full and wild. The omnichord was run through my delay pedal and ended up sounding at times like a tamboura which I really liked. Must use that on more tracks. I compressed the hell out of the vocals and I think it ended up sounding really nice and old-school, like something from the mid 60s. My setup was using my Tascam 4-track as a mixer/pre-amp and recording straight to wav in Internet Audio Mix. I used FL Studio to compress and EQ the final mix but aside from that everything was done in IAM. I used a Marshall Guv'nor and some rare and ancient 70s DDS-1 digital delay pedal. I originally wanted to do it all on the 4-track (the reverse guitar would have been easier) but tracks 1 and 4 are busted. To reverse the guitar track I used CoolEdit. All in all one of my favorite personal recordings...
